Output 9595105c9bb6634b0ccc223a32f54a04328d160d627c1204cef4f3d396a34ce2:2

value
31578750
script pubkey
OP_0 OP_PUSHBYTES_20 0ce3808c5f12b0906ce78e0900575f291618275e
address
ltc1qpn3cprzlz2cfqm883cysq46l9ytpsf67u5qpch
transaction
9595105c9bb6634b0ccc223a32f54a04328d160d627c1204cef4f3d396a34ce2
spent
true